Japanese cosmetics brand Fancl is making it easier to go green with the launch of Toiro, a skincare line designed with sustainability in mind.

The new skincare line features reusable packaging made from Eastman Tritan copolyester, a durable, BPA-free plastic known for its clarity, impact resistance, and chemical resistance, often used in food and beverage containers, kitchenware, and medical devices.

Fancl said many of its customers are already mindful of sustainability, so a refillable option made sense. A practical, durable packaging that reduces waste.

The idea is simple: buy a sleek, shatter-proof Tritan bottle and cap once, then just swap in refill cartridges as needed. This, in turn, cuts down on plastic waste without compromising the product.

“Fancl needed a material that could meet a lot of needs for this new line,” said Tara Cary, Eastman’s market manager for cosmetic packaging. From durability and chemical resistance to aesthetics, Tritan checked all the boxes.”
